summaryrefslogtreecommitdiff
path: root/ext/sybase/php_sybase_db.c
diff options
context:
space:
mode:
authorIlia Alshanetsky <iliaa@php.net>2003-10-03 13:03:47 +0000
committerIlia Alshanetsky <iliaa@php.net>2003-10-03 13:03:47 +0000
commit3a867aad644dfe2e7b530fb18a1ed7bb6f012f95 (patch)
tree4a4624ce23628150e17d8adbbf8d902c4fa71bbc /ext/sybase/php_sybase_db.c
parente4a63807a119842edfda7721cf0dae1b049e2a47 (diff)
downloadphp-git-3a867aad644dfe2e7b530fb18a1ed7bb6f012f95.tar.gz
MFH: Fixed bug #25744 (make ZTS build of ext/sybase compile)
Diffstat (limited to 'ext/sybase/php_sybase_db.c')
-rw-r--r--ext/sybase/php_sybase_db.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/ext/sybase/php_sybase_db.c b/ext/sybase/php_sybase_db.c
index 96fa74bbbf..fb8a8fb69a 100644
--- a/ext/sybase/php_sybase_db.c
+++ b/ext/sybase/php_sybase_db.c
@@ -144,6 +144,7 @@ static int php_sybase_error_handler(DBPROCESS *dbproc,int severity,int dberr,
int oserr,char *dberrstr,char *oserrstr)
{
if (severity >= php_sybase_module.min_error_severity) {
+ TSRMLS_FETCH();
php_error_docref(NULL TSRMLS_CC, E_WARNING, "Sybase error: %s (severity %d)",dberrstr,severity);
}
return INT_CANCEL;
@@ -155,6 +156,7 @@ static int php_sybase_message_handler(DBPROCESS *dbproc,DBINT msgno,int msgstate
char *procname,DBUSMALLINT line)
{
if (severity >= php_sybase_module.min_message_severity) {
+ TSRMLS_FETCH();
php_error_docref(NULL TSRMLS_CC, E_WARNING, "Sybase message: %s (severity %d)",msgtext,severity);
}
STR_FREE(php_sybase_module.server_message);